Hair Loss As A Symptom Of The Condition
Hair loss is a symptom of several medical conditions. Take hair loss seriously in the early stages can help prevent an imbalance in becoming a more serious medical. In many cases, hair loss is temporary and can be easily corrected when the cause is identified and corrected.
The state of her hair is an indication of their well-being physically and emotionally whole. When a person is physically or emotionally sick of their hair may become dull and lifeless, and can begin to fall. Traditional Chinese medicine and other healing systems see the appearance of her hair as an indication of the internal system.
Other gastrointestinal disorders such as Chron’s disease and celiac disease often include hair loss as a symptom. These types of disorders inhibit the body’s ability to absorb nutrients. Malnutrition is often found in hair, before other symptoms are present.
